Acuren is seeking Pipeline Integrity Technicians to support our operations in Brookfield, WI.
Successful candidates must be able to travel up to 75% throughout WI, IL, MN, IA, IN, MI and NE. (Environments will be Corn/Agricultural, Chemical, Pulp & Paper, Gas Plants, Refineries and Pharmaceuticals.)

Responsibilities
Set up and utilize nondestructive testing equipment including mag yokes, UT thickness gauges and UT Flaw detectors
Calibrate nondestructive test equipment
Conduct tests to ensure quality or detect discontinuities (defects) using NDT methods of inspection
Establish techniques for proper examination of objects under inspection, ensuring strict adherence to safety regulations
Apply testing criteria in accordance with applicable specifications or standards and evaluate results
Organize and report test results
Perform specialized inspections
Review of pipeline integrity inspection reports, including assisting other pipeline integrity technicians with reporting
Attending operational meetings with client engineers and project managers
Maintaining open lines of communication between clients and pipeline integrity technicians
Updating pipeline integrity databases and managing FTP sites
Tracking the status of priority digs and ensuring all inspection and testing meets client specifications
Assisting in technician training
Assisting with dig package and cost estimating
Maintaining metrics on reporting, costs, productivity etc.
Resolving any technical issues in the field
Reporting the results obtained from investigations
May instruct and supervise others
Perform other job related tasks by manager
Requirements
Education and Experience
Post-secondary degree in an Engineering or technical field is preferred.
Level II PT, MT, and UT II Shear wave with Advanced Sizing & Detection Technique or above required
Knowledge of the pipeline industry and, more specifically, pipeline integrity inspections required
Superior communication skills, both oral and written.
Organizational and time management skil
Interpersonal and leadership skills.
Technical proficiency and attention to detail are essential to the position.
Computer literate with Microsoft Office skills (including Word and Excel)
Ability to manage and organize large and varied amounts of data
Experience in report/scientific writing
Experience with AutoCAD a plus
Technical background in NDT methods and procedures
Demonstrated ability to effectively perform assigned NDT tasks and interpret results of inspections
